Boost Mobile LG Marquee to release on January 23

Boost Mobile LG Marquee

A new Android smartphone that is all set to soon hit the marquee, quite literally, is the Boost Mobile LG Marquee which has been endowed with a launch date of January 23. It will be accompanied by the company’s contract-less $55 Android Monthly Unlimited plan with Shrinkage which includes unlimited nationwide talk, text messaging, web, email and calls to 411.

Previously available exclusively through Sprint, this LG handset comes embedded with a 4-inch 700-nit Nova touchscreen display. It boasts of a 2MP secondary snapper and a 5MP primary camera featuring autofocus, 3x zoom and 720p video recording capabilities.

Andre Smith, vice president-Boost Mobile, stated, “We are thrilled to partner with LG to add one of the best-kept secrets in the Android smartphone category to Boost Mobile’s device family. The LG Marquee demonstrates the growing evolution of no-contract device options and pairs perfectly with Boost Mobile’s award-winning monthly plans where the longer you stay, the less you pay.”

Powered by a 1GHz processor, the GPS-enabled smartphone offers users 6.5 hours of continuous talk time. Running on Android 2.3, it possesses 4GB of internal memory which owners can expand up to 32GB by inserting a microSD card. Furthermore, the mobile device lets users gain easy access to the vast Android Market and Google applications like Gmail and Google Talk.

The Boost Mobile LG Marquee will begin retailing from January 23 for a price of $280 through the company’s stores across USA as well as online at boostmobile.com.
